Glad to hear people remembering Comics Showcase. I have many happy memories of that store.

For getting artwork of great British artists, it couldn't be beat. And I loved the way that they had it all on display at the back of the store; so if you couldn't afford it, you could still enjoy it like at an art gallery.

I once notice a guy buying his comics there, and recognised him as Bryan Talbot. When I approached him, he pulled out his portfolio, and gave me a special preview of volume 2 of Luther Arkright, letting me look at the pencils for the first 10 pages of the graphic novel.
